系统日志在操作系统中扮演着至关重要的角色,它们记录了系统的每一次活动和事件。无论是应用程序的错误、硬件故障,还是系统安全事件,这些日志都是故障排查的关键所在。通过深入分析系统日志,系统管理员能够迅速定位问题根源,优化系统性能并增强安全性。

操作系统日志一般分为多个类型,包括系统日志、安全日志和应用日志。每一种日志类型都提供了不同的信息,例如系统日志记录了内核级事件,安全日志则详细描述了用户登录和权限变更等活动,而应用日志则更多地围绕特定应用程序的运行状态。这三者共同构成了一幅完整的系统运行状态图景。
在进行故障排查时,首先要明确的是日志中的时间戳。通过时间戳,可以有效地追踪事件发生的顺序,为定位故障提供线索。日志中可能存在的错误代码和警告信息也至关重要。管理者需要对这些信息进行解码,理解其潜在含义。例如,Windows系统的事件查看器提供了大量错误代码的详细信息,管理员可以通过这些信息来决定采取何种修复措施。
通过分析日志,管理员不仅可以识别现有问题,还能够预测潜在风险。例如,频繁出现的警告信息可能预示着未来系统性能下降或可能崩溃。这种前瞻性的预警能力使得管理员能够在问题影响系统正常运行之前采取行动,从而提高系统的可用性和稳定性。
对于DIY组装或性能优化,系统日志分析同样能提供帮助。通过监测硬件性能相关的日志,用户可以识别出瓶颈所在,从而针对性地升级或更换组件。例如,CPU和GPU的温度及负载日志可以告诉用户是否需要改进散热方案或者升级设备。查看存储设备的运行状态也有助于判断是否需要更换硬盘,以防止因硬件故障导致的数据丢失。
在市场趋势方面,越来越多的企业采用自动化日志分析工具。这些工具利用机器学习和大数据分析技术,能够实时监控系统日志并自动识别异常事件。这样一来,管理员可以节省大量的手工分析时间,将精力集中在更高层次的管理和优化工作上。
操作系统日志是维护系统稳定性的重要工具。通过深入分析和有效利用这些日志,不仅可以解决现有的故障,还能为系统优化和安全防护提供重要依据。
常见问题解答(FAQ)
1. 什么是操作系统日志?
操作系统日志是记录操作系统及其应用程序运行过程中发生的各类事件、错误及警告信息的文件。
2. 如何访问操作系统日志?
在Windows上,可以通过事件查看器打开;在Linux上,可以通过命令行访问各种日志文件,如/var/log/syslog。
3. 为什么需要分析系统日志?
分析系统日志可以帮助管理员快速定位故障原因,预测系统潜在风险,并优化性能。
4. 如何解码日志中的错误代码?
大多数操作系统的文档中都可以找到对应的错误代码说明。网上查找社区或技术论坛也能提供更多信息。
5. 日志分析工具有哪些推荐?
常见的日志分析工具包括Splunk、LogRhythm和Graylog,它们能够自动化处理和分析日志数据。
